Roles and Responsibilities & Key Deliverables:
Trials and Research:
- Conduct nutrient management trials and evaluate different generations of seed to assess their impact on yield in ware potatoes.
- Plan and conduct variety evaluation trials to identify suitable QSR varieties.
- Execute factory-scale trials to assess the performance of new varieties after processing.
- Conduct Multilocation Varietal Trials for new commercialized varieties across different territories.
- Lead the execution of commercial demonstration trials to showcase best practices and new technologies.
- Record, analyze, and present findings from all trials to identify trends, insights, and opportunities for improvement.
Knowledge Transfer:
- Assist in developing and communicating the variety and geography specific Package of Practices (POP) based on best agronomy practices and historical data.
- Support training programs for regional suppliers and growers on crop management, sustainable farming practices, pest and disease control, and quality improvement.
- Disseminate agronomic knowledge to grower communities to enhance crop yields, quality, and sustainability.
- Monitor and ensure compliance with sustainability requirements such as pesticide, fertilizer, and water usage records using systems like AgPortal and GMS.
Collaboration and Networking:
- Gather insights from institutions, senior management, McCain Ag Net, SAU, and practical experiences from farmers to effectively train the contract farming team.
- Collaborate with the contract farming team to understand challenges and design yield improvement trials for practical solutions.
- Address potato storage-related issues, ensure compliance with local regulations, and recommend best management practices to the supply team.
- Identify and diagnose storage-related diseases, conduct storage experiments using analytical experimental design, and propose appropriate solutions.
- Maintain strong relationships with the operations team involved in processing potatoes to understand seed-related concerns and provide efficient support to the supply chain and contract farming teams.
- Maintain relationships with government officials and coordinate the process for Seed Sale License and Seed Registration License as per legal norms and government requirements.
